I have a chance to buy a T4 TDI on the east coast that was brought in as
a tourist vehicle, then sold to a friend at the end of travels and the
original owners flew back home to Germany. It's over 25 years old, but
I'm not sure that since the vehicle is already in the US if it can be
now formally imported and titled. Multiple calls to US Customs go
unanswered, no callbacks and the deadline for me to buy it is nearing an
end. Has anyone else here dealt with one in this way? The option to take
it back out of the US isn't possible, and I don't want to do the sketchy
register in a non-title state scheme.
Experiences, ideas?
